Top Washing Machine Faults We See in Perth Amboy Properties

Modern washers are complex appliances packed with dozens of mechanical elements, detectors, and circuit boards. With ongoing use, breakdown is to be expected. Here are the most reported issues that prompt Perth Amboy tenants to schedule washing machine repair:

1. Washing Machine Refuses to Turn On

When your washing machine refuses to power up, the cause could be something basic like a blown fuse or a worn-out power cord. It may also suggest a faulty lid switch, a failed thermal fuse, or a broken control board. An qualified specialist can diagnose and repair the issue quickly and without danger.

2. Washer Leaves Clothes Soaking Wet

A washer that ends its program but leaves clothes soaking wet is usually suffering from a blocked pump, a worn drive belt, or a broken lid switch. Perth Amboy service specialists see this issue regularly — and in most cases, it's a fast, budget-friendly repair.

3. Washer Rattles and Shakes Violently

If your washing machine shakes loudly, bangs, or moves across the floor during a spin phase, the machine is likely improperly balanced. Failing shock absorbers, damaged suspension rods, or unevenly loaded laundry are frequent culprits. Putting off a repair risks causing greater repair bills down the line.

4. Leaks Detected Around the Washing Machine

Dripping can be caused by a worn-out door seal, a disconnected hose, a defective water inlet valve, or a damaged tub. Even a minor leak should be fixed immediately to avoid water damage to your flooring and walls.

5. Grinding, Squealing, or Thumping Noises From the Washer

If you hear loud rattling, grinding, or thumping during a spin, the cause is often deteriorated drum bearings, a damaged fin, or something like a loose item trapped inside the pump. The more time these problems go unfixed, the more damage that accumulates.

6. Clothes Coming Out Too Dirty

Clothes that comes out still soiled could be the result of a clogged soap dispenser, insufficient water pressure, a defective inlet valve, or incorrect heat calibration. A qualified service pro will diagnose the exact problem and get your washer cleaning like new again.

7. Control Panel Showing Fault or Error Codes

Should You Repair or Replace Your Washing Machine?

Most Perth Amboy residents face this question before arranging a washing machine repair appointment. Industry experts often point to the "50% rule": when the repair bill exceed 50% of a similar new model's price, upgrading becomes the smarter option. However, if your washing machine is less than 8–10 years old and the repair is straightforward, fixing it is almost always the smarter financial choice.

Remember that modern washing machines are considerably more environmentally efficient than older models. A machine that's past 12 years of age and constantly needing repairs could be a sign it's time to upgrade to a newer, higher-efficiency model.
